Basic info on Subaru Legacy 3.0R

The Japanese car was first shown in year 2003 and powered by a 6 - cylinder nat. asp. petrol unit, produced by Subaru. The engine offers a displacement of 3.0 litre matched to a 4 x 4 wheel drive system and a manual gearbox with 6 or a automatic gearbox with 5 gears. Vehicle in question is a large family car with the top speed of 243km/h, reaching the 100km/h (62mph) mark in 6.9s and consuming around 11.7 liters of fuel every 100 kilometers.
